Here're the results of SPECfp2000 on an Athlon 1.2 Ghz MP system
(different machine to last time, you can't compare the numbers) as
asked for by Richard Henderson.
Base is an old GCC version without RTH's simplifiy-rtx.patch and Peak
uses the current GCC CVS that includes the simplifiy-rtx patch set:
Flags are: -O2 -march=athlon -malign-double
Estimated Estimated
Base Base Base Peak Peak Peak
Benchmarks Ref Time Run Time Ratio Ref Time Run Time Ratio
168.wupwise 1600 340 471* 1600 336 477*
171.swim 3100 805 385* 3100 791 392*
172.mgrid 1800 518 348* 1800 517 348*
173.applu 2100 685 306* 2100 693 303*
179.art 2600 1915 136* 2600 1907 136*
183.equake 1300 336 387* 1300 338 385*
200.sixtrack 1100 545 202* 1100 522 211*
Fortran 77 tests: 168.wupwise, 171.swim, 172.mgrid, 173.applu,
200.sixtrack, 301.apsi.
C tests (for reference): 177.mesa, 179.art, 183.equake, 188.ammp
Unfortunatly both compilers have errors and 177.mesa, 188.ammp and
301.apsi fail with an "Output miscompare".
I now run on the same machine tests with GCC with RTH's "address_cost
tweak" installed:
Base flags: -O2 -march=athlon -malign-double
Peak flags: -O2 -march=athlon -malign-double -fno-reduce-all-givs
Estimated Estimated
Base Base Base Peak Peak Peak
Benchmarks Ref Time Run Time Ratio Ref Time Run Time Ratio
------------ -------- -------- -------- -------- -------- --------
168.wupwise 1600 336 477* 1600 339 471*
171.swim 3100 980 316* 3100 783 396*
172.mgrid 1800 518 348* 1800 533 338*
173.applu 2100 694 303* 2100 654 321*
179.art 2600 1730 150* 2600 1709 152*
183.equake 1300 339 384* 1300 340 383*
200.sixtrack 1100 520 211* 1100 491 224*
And the same with the CVS version (without the "address_cost tweak"):
Base Base Base Peak Peak Peak
Benchmarks Ref Time Run Time Ratio Ref Time Run Time Ratio
------------ -------- -------- -------- -------- -------- --------
168.wupwise 1600 342 468* 1600 333 480*
171.swim 3100 1155 268* 3100 1151 269*
172.mgrid 1800 517 348* 1800 535 336*
173.applu 2100 693 303* 2100 655 321*
179.art 2600 1957 133* 2600 1906 136*
183.equake 1300 333 390* 1300 336 387*
200.sixtrack 1100 521 211* 1100 501 219*
Btw. Honza just committed a fix for "fcmov" which might fix the
failures I see.
